Choosing a Silicone Brush: Bristles and Grip
Selecting the right brush depends on the specific friction needs of the user. Bristle density and height determine the intensity of the exfoliation; shorter, thicker nubs provide a deep tissue massage, while longer, thinner bristles offer a softer, lather-heavy experience. A balanced brush should offer a blend of both or allow for a comfortable, non-irritating scrub that suits daily habits.
The grip is equally critical to prevent the brush from becoming a liability in a wet, soapy shower. Look for ergonomic handles or secure straps that allow for a firm hold without requiring excessive hand tension. A well-designed grip ensures that the brush remains an extension of the hand, rather than something that constantly slips or falls.
How to Keep Your Silicone Brush Hygienic
Silicone is inherently non-porous, making it significantly more hygienic than traditional luffas or sponges. However, it still requires routine maintenance to prevent the accumulation of oils and dead skin cells. Rinsing the brush thoroughly with warm water after every use is mandatory to remove residual soap and debris that can harbor bacteria.
Once a week, perform a deeper cleaning to ensure long-term integrity. Soaking the brush in a mixture of warm water and a mild, antibacterial soap or a diluted vinegar solution helps neutralize any buildup. Always allow the brush to air dry completely in a well-ventilated area before putting it away, as trapping moisture can lead to unwanted odors.
Getting the Most From Your Brush: Lather & Technique
The most common mistake when using a silicone brush is applying too much pressure. Silicone provides efficient exfoliation through its texture, not through brute force, so let the material do the work. Start with a circular motion to build a thick, luxurious lather, which acts as a protective cushion between the bristles and the skin.
For best results, prioritize areas that tend to hold onto sunscreen or environmental grime, such as the shoulders, back, and legs. Do not over-scrub any single area, as this can strip natural oils even with the gentlest brush. Using steady, medium pressure allows for a smooth, even finish that preps the skin perfectly for moisturizers or post-sun recovery treatments.
